Currently, there is no good way to debug Web Workers. JSD2 will be the best solution here, but in the meantime being able to do logging from workers would be a useful step.

Users can proxy logging from the workers to the main thread using postMessage, but it would be nice if the console object was simply available in the workers.

jjb pointed me at bug 507783 which explored this a bit. I don't know if the code has changed since then to make this more practical, but adding this would be a huge help for people using workers.

The goal behind noSuchMethod support isn't to support people calling made-up methods, it's to support differences in what methods exist on .console in different  browsers/configurations. When we were implementing .console, there were sites that assumed that the existence of .console implied that it was the Firebug console object (which had methods we didn't support), see bug 614350.

That was a long time ago, though. We now support more methods, and other browsers now also support .console by default, so the need for this is probably worth revisiting. I agree that adding specific stub methods as needed is a cleaner solution anyhow.

I don't know the WebIDL bits for that, but you can make console a proxy for that purpose:

  console = new Proxy(actualConsoleObject, {
    get: function(target, name){
      if(name in target){
        return target[name];
      }
      else{
        return function(){ // noop
          target.warn('The console object does not support the '+name+' method')
        }
      }
    }
  })

Proxies have been introduced to provide a clean alternative to __noSuchMethod__

We really create a new instance of this JS component for every console operation in a worker?  :(

Since each instance registers as an inner-window-destroyed observer (albeit a weak one) this will leak one word of memory per console API call until the next inner window destruction, not to mention whatever other performance issues it has.

I guess we don't want to get .console from the window because the page might have munged it?

If console were on WebIDL on the main thread we could probably just call into the C++ parts of it, but as things are that's a bit of a pain.

I'm probably OK with this landing as-is for now so we can work on shaking out other issues, but please make sure that a followup is filed on this and fixed before we ship this in a release!

I played with console.time/timeEnd() in workers and they dont seem to work properly. When I call time() I get the correct message in the web console, but timeEnd() never shows. I enabled debugger protocol logging and I see timeEnd() comes without timing information (which causes the console to discard the message).

bz mentioned you create a new instance of the console object every time a console method is accessed. Timer information gets lost - this would explain why timeEnd() doesnt work.

Can you cache/reuse the same console instance per worker?
